- Company Overview for SOLLIDON LIMITED (FC038493)
- Filing history for SOLLIDON LIMITED (FC038493)
- People for SOLLIDON LIMITED (FC038493)
- UK establishments for SOLLIDON LIMITED (FC038493)
- More for SOLLIDON LIMITED (FC038493)
There are no persons with significant control or statements available for this company.